Types of Swedish Driving Licenses
In Sweden, driving licenses are classified into different classes based upon the type of vehicle an individual is allowed to run. Below is a table summing up the various categories:
License Class | Automobile Type | Age Requirement | Other Notes |
---|---|---|---|
A1 | Light motorbikes | 16 years | Approximately 125 cc engine displacement. |
A | Heavy bikes | 24 years | Direct gain access to offered at age 24. |
B | Vehicles and light trucks | 18 years | Enables driving automobiles under 3,500 kg. |
BE | Cars and trucks with trailers | 18 years | Mixes over 3,500 kg. |
C | Heavy trucks | 21 years | Additional medical requirements. |
CE | Heavy trucks with trailers | 21 years | Requires a C license as a requirement. |
D | Buses | 24 years | Needs a special driving course. |
DE | Buses with trailers | 24 years | Requires a D license as requirement. |
Overview of License Classes
Motorcycles (A1, A): Class A1 is for lighter bikes, while class A permits the operation of much heavier motorcycles.
Automobiles and Light Trucks (B, BE): A class B license enables people to drive standard cars and trucks and light trucks, while BE permits driving cars with trailers.
Heavy Vehicles (C, CE): Class C covers heavy trucks, whereas CE adds the requirement for operating trailers.
Buses (D, DE): Class D is needed for bus operation, with class DE enabling the usage of trailers.
The Process of Obtaining a Swedish Driving License
Getting a Swedish driving license involves a number of actions, which may vary a little depending on the candidate's previous experience and the license class desired. Below is a general summary of the procedure:
Step-by-Step Process
Eligibility Check: Ensure you satisfy the minimum age requirement and understand the classes offered.
Medical Examination: Schedule a medical checkup, which is necessary before obtaining a driving license, especially for classes that consist of heavy vehicles.
Theoretical Course: Attend a theoretical driving course, where individuals discover traffic laws, road signs, and safe driving concepts.
Driving Lessons: Engage in useful driving lessons with a licensed instructor. The number of lessons needed may depend on individual proficiency.
Composed Test: After completing the theoretical course, pass a composed exam that tests knowledge of traffic guidelines and guidelines.
Practical Driving Test: Successfully finish a useful driving test that examines driving abilities under numerous conditions.
License Issuance: Upon passing both tests, candidates receive their driving license.
Timeline
- Medical exam: 1-- 2 days
- Theoretical Course: 1-- 3 weeks
- Driving Lessons: Varies based on specific skill; generally, 10-- 20 hours
- Composed Test: Can be taken as soon as the theoretical course is finished
- Dry run: Usually arranged within a couple of weeks after passing the written exam
Costs Associated with Obtaining a Driving License
Getting a Swedish driving license includes various costs, which can build up significantly. Below is a breakdown of potential expenses:
- Medical Examination: 500-- 1,000 SEK
- Theoretical Driving Course: 1,500-- 5,000 SEK
- Driving Lessons: 600-- 1,200 SEK per hour
- Written Exam Fee: 400-- 600 SEK
- Practical Driving Test Fee: 1,000-- 2,000 SEK
- License Issuance Fee: 250-- 600 SEK
Estimated Total Cost: 8,000-- 15,000 SEK (depending upon individual situations).
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the minimum age to get a Swedish driving license?
The minimum age differs by class:
- Class A1: 16 years
- Class B: 18 years
- Class C/D: 21 years
- Class A: 24 years
Can foreigners obtain a Swedish driving license?
Yes, immigrants can get a Swedish driving license, but they might need to pass the theory and practical tests unless they hold a driving license from another EU/EEA nation.
Is it possible to transform a foreign driving license to a Swedish driving license?
Driving licenses from EU/EEA countries can be exchanged for a Swedish license without extra tests. Licenses from other countries might need passing the theoretical and practical tests.
For how long is a Swedish driving license legitimate?
A Swedish driving license is typically legitimate for ten years. Upon expiry, it should be restored; nevertheless, older drivers (70 and above) may deal with more regular renewals.
What occurs if I stop working the driving test?
If you stop working the useful or theoretical test, you can retake the test after a waiting duration. The minimum waiting duration differs; normally, you can arrange a retake for the practical test within 2-4 weeks.
